Softball Recap: Apple Springs Eagles vs. Wells Pirates
The matchup between Apple Springs and Wells on Tuesday hardly resembled the 4-0 effort from their previous meeting. Apple Springs came up short against Wells, falling 18-6. The Eagles haven't had much luck with the Pirates recently, as the team has come up short the last four times they've met.
Apple Springs sa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Faith Smith, who scored a run and stole a base while going 1-for-2. Lauren Lankford was another, getting on base in all three of her plate appearances with one RBI.
Even though they lost, Apple Springs was getting hits left and right and finished the game having posted a batting average of .400. This was only their first loss (out of six games) when they post a batting average of .375 or better.
Apple Springs' record is now 6-10. As for Wells, their victory (their first of the season) made their record 1-7-1.
While Apple Springs had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
